Senior Data Analyst

Pinnacle Home CareOldsmar, FL

About The Position

Pinnacle Home Care, Florida’s largest independent Medicare-certified home health provider, is seeking a Senior Data Analyst to join their award-winning team. The company has been delivering high-quality, patient-centered care for over two decades and is looking for someone to make a difference in patients’ lives with their expertise. The role involves analyzing large, complex datasets to identify trends, risks, opportunities, and performance drivers, and translating business questions into clear analyses, metrics, dashboards, and recommendations. The Senior Data Analyst will also develop automated data pipelines and reporting processes, validate data quality, and partner directly with operational, clinical, financial, and executive teams. Additionally, they will identify opportunities to improve processes through better data, reporting, and automation, document solutions, and mentor junior analysts.

Requirements

  • 5+ years of experience in data analytics, business intelligence, data engineering, or a related field.
  • Advanced SQL skills, including complex queries, data transformation, and performance optimization.
  • Strong professional experience with Python, including data analysis and production-level automation.
  • Strong experience with Power BI or comparable BI/reporting tools.
  • Experience with Snowflake or another cloud data platform.
  • Experience working with REST APIs and structured data such as JSON, CSV, and Excel.
  • Strong analytical, troubleshooting, and problem-solving skills.
  • Ability to independently take a business problem from requirements through analysis and implementation.
  • Experience with ETL/ELT, data pipelines, and automated workflows.
  • Experience with Git or comparable source-control tools.

Responsibilities

  • Analyze large, complex datasets to identify trends, risks, opportunities, and performance drivers.
  • Develop advanced SQL queries and reusable datasets using SQL Server, Snowflake, and other enterprise data sources.
  • Use Python to automate data processing, reconciliation, validation, reporting, and other repetitive workflows.
  • Build dashboards and executive reporting using Power BI and related reporting tools.
  • Translate business questions into clear analyses, metrics, dashboards, and recommendations.
  • Combine data from databases, APIs, Excel, CSV, JSON, and cloud applications.
  • Develop automated data pipelines and reporting processes.
  • Validate data quality and investigate discrepancies across systems and reports.
  • Partner directly with operational, clinical, financial, and executive teams.
  • Identify opportunities to improve processes through better data, reporting, and automation.
  • Document solutions and maintain strong development, testing, and source-control practices.
  • Mentor junior analysts and help establish analytics and development standards.
